Functionality and Use Cases
The Extension Rod for Gimbal is designed specifically for use with various gimbal stabilizers, including popular models like the DJI OM 5 and Osmo Mobile 3. It provides a 29-inch reach for capturing wider angles in photography or videography. In contrast, the Rechargeable Ring Light Without Stand serves as a lighting solution that enhances video quality, offering adjustable color temperatures and brightness levels. While the Extension Rod focuses on extending the reach of your camera setup, the Ring Light centers around improving lighting conditions for video recordings and live streaming. Depending on your needs—whether you're looking for mobility or improved lighting—each product serves a distinct purpose.

Compatibility
The Extension Rod for Gimbal boasts compatibility with a wide range of gimbal stabilizers, including those from DJI, Zhiyun, and Feiyu. This versatility allows it to be utilized across various devices, making it a more flexible choice for creators with multiple setups. Meanwhile, the Rechargeable Ring Light is designed to work with most smartphones, thanks to its adjustable phone clip that accommodates widths of 2.24-3.35 inches. Additionally, it has multiple cold shoe mounts, allowing users to attach various accessories like microphones. Compatibility is crucial for users with different devices, and both products excel in this area, albeit with different focal points.
Features and Performance
The Extension Rod for Gimbal allows for an extendable length ranging from 7.4 to 29 inches, providing users with the ability to reach new angles in their shots. It is a simple-to-use tool that enhances creative possibilities for both novice and experienced videographers. The Rechargeable Ring Light offers adjustable brightness and color temperature, significantly improving the visual quality of photos and videos. With a built-in 4000mAh battery, it can operate for 1.5 to 2 hours at maximum brightness, making it a powerful ally for anyone looking to enhance their lighting setup. Each product brings unique features to the table, catering to different aspects of the content creation process.
